Each direction of the sync is driven by what the source system can signal and what the destination accepts — detection, delivery, and expected latency below.
DetectionChanges in AWS Aurora PostgreSQL are captured at the source via change data capture — no polling loop against its API. Log-based CDC via PostgreSQL logical replication (WAL decoding through replication slots), with timestamp polling as a fallback.
DeliveryEach detected change is written to Kustomer through its API, with automatic retries and rate-limit backoff.
DetectionKustomer notifies Stacksync of record changes through webhook events. Outbound webhooks on record events, plus polling for backfill.
DeliveryEach detected change is applied to AWS Aurora PostgreSQL as a row-level write, with types converted between the two schemas.

AWS Aurora PostgreSQL: SQL wire protocol (PostgreSQL-compatible), standard Postgres drivers and JDBC. Authentication: Database credentials, optionally AWS IAM database authentication, over TLS. Kustomer: REST API. Authentication: API key used as a bearer token, scoped by role. Stacksync manages authentication, retries, and rate limits on both sides.
Kustomer: API keys are issued as role-scoped bearer tokens, so integration access can be limited to the specific object types a sync touches. AWS Aurora PostgreSQL: Aurora's storage layer replicates data six ways across three Availability Zones and is shared by up to 15 read replicas.
